Coaching Workshop
A workshop on the psychology of coaching, taught by Dr. Thomas Tutko, will be offered Oct. 13, 14 and 15, 9 a.m.-5 p.m., at the Campbell campus of John F. Kennedy University.
Tutko, a professor at San Jose State University, is recognized as an expert in sports psychology.

Masters Swimming
The West Valley Swim Club hosts its master program and lap swimming at the Saratoga High School pool, Monday through Friday, 6-7:30 a.m. and 6-7:30 p.m., and Saturdays, 7-8:30 a.m.
Swimmers must register with Pacific Masters Swimming. The fee is $5 per swim, $50 for a 20-swim card or $40 per month.
